Adam Lambert Gets Lady Gaga and A (Leaked) Music Video
Well, obviously Adam Lambert is proving to be bigger than Kris Allen and Allison Iraheta (new album art, uhh...) and--who's that screaming dude again?  Well, I'm judging from the attention the press is giving him.  Credit where due.

A couple of bits from the American Idol runner-up, then: first, he's confirmed on his Twitter account that he's collaborating with that girl with the slightly scary eyes, Lady Gaga.

Well, more of Adam recording a song the "Paparazzi" hitmaker wrote.  "Gaga wrote the song a while ago and she thought it would be a good fit for me," he tweeted.  "It's a solo track. I feel so honored and lucky to be asked.  Gaga just gets it, you know?"

Of course, the next question is whether these two will perform together, but whether it'll happen on Adam's album, For Your Entertainment (I don't like the name, sorry) or in a future effort, or at all, we've still yet to see.

Oh, and by the way, the video for Adam's first song, "Time for Miracles"--the one for the 2012 soundtrack which induces goosebumps when cut up nicely--has been leaked.  Thanks to the folks over at Rickey.org, here's the video... ooops.  Apparently it just got deleted.  Well it's the usual Adam singing with clips from the film and all that.  But he looks good.
